Thinking of dropping DISH and cutting the cord.
We get a lot of channels through those digital/analog converters from a few years back, but with my main TV, the coax connector no longer works, so I use the S-video connection, this isn't an option on the two converters I bought.
Also with my laptop, my only video output is an SVGA port (it's a year old HP dv6).
Are there cables that convert from coax to S-video? Is there a way to connect my laptop to my TV where I need an SVGA input with S-video output? Possibly a USB connection?
